BAKES, Justice.

This is an appeal from an order of the Industrial Commission denying workmen's compensation benefits. The claimant, Sylvester Junior Bills, was an employee of Rich Motor Company. While Bills was removing a tire from its rim, the lever on the bead-breaking apparatus slipped from the machine and struck him on the leg.
